Print Scotland elects its first female president

Print Scotland, the trade association and voice of Scotland’s graphic communication industry, has elected Susan Graham, managing director of Dalkeith-based FLB Group, as its first female president. Scotland’s printers prove they are essential workers too, with massive aid for NHS and other public services

The importance of Scotland’s print industry in quickly and efficiently disseminating information has been highlighted by the Covid-19 pandemic, during which it has been a vital cog in the machinery employed to fight the virus. Iain Robertson appointed new Print Scotland President

With forty-seven years’ experience in the industry, Iain Robertson is appointed new Print Scotland President. Print Scotland, the trade association and the voice of Scotland’s graphic communication industry, has appointed Iain Robertson as President. He will serve a two-year term.
